Type
ORACLE
Validation date
2025-09-17 00:14: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 2.163e-4,
    "usd": 2.567e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001CE2461E2577AC200F8B29E0210EC2472FF6D2DF16A4B96FB5C9B123D55C18887

Previous signature

94F38D13EC050C575EDD31945117CB9A3301907F225ACDFC9969ED16908EEFDB398E8CC029DCA77160E1F55B5659856CF6079FFBF363D74A6EB88E0FB9668406

Origin signature

3046022100BB775EA18DD28E94F264DDBE7C265E0ED3D997B4E73A17D1D5D9F11368C7169A022100A215E86040ED9442110C7566945C89595E66D5B3BD202ECB3889743CBCCCA6E1

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

00821BADB27D805DD1D51FEE35E4DEF83C22A86123D9B1CE72BDECD605A21BF3A1

Coordinator signature

32A1BB4958B1BA31E9A2D8AF988A85112DC73D5A6C000B96AE4F352C62F5AD117C37B3CFA0BD8F83919262AD78BB769ACCDDA6810C8C63F463CF503CC00DE30E

Validator #1 public key

0001867673563F23DAA5ADA732E8B1453BC291DADA426E0ED90987E3583BFC65D5D5

Validator #1 signature

6C2B58935F4FE94F644F1D9DE50B1C2B5BB942EC9D83A631690029198699FBDD2D1B03E8D64005AD75BADA64F808F406C4F03FB83214C0DD012F9E424BDC5D0E

Validator #2 public key

000105B4FDF46B9FE90C30A471DCE4D296CCCDC27242C6CDA6E48622F4330C646100

Validator #2 signature

9528273CC05F395C501F391C63B9E1A0BB06D56DDAC16E3CE9DE107406C705BE3136A7794AB10C6D3DDBFAF59D9D3745A4D37E1C0E77C7EEF392117568D5CA01